| Industry | Application | Process |
|---|---|---|
| Pharmaceuticals | Intermediate for synthesizing antidepressants, antipsychotics, and other benzophenone-based drugs | Used as a key intermediate in drug molecule construction via nucleophilic substitution, reduction, or coupling reactions |
| Pesticides | Intermediate for synthesizing chlorinated benzophenone-based fungicides or insecticides | Applied in introducing active structural units through halogenated aryl coupling, acylation, or cyclization reactions |
| Dyes & Pigments | Photosensitizer or dye intermediate for synthesizing specialized UV-absorbing dyes | Used in preparing functionalized dye molecules via condensation, sulfonation, or diazotization reactions |
| Milestone | Common Testing Methods | Method Overview |
|---|---|---|
| Appearance and Physical Properties | Visual Inspection + Physical Property Measurement | Observe the sample's color and state (typically a white to pale yellow crystalline powder), determine the melting point (literature value approximately 135–140°C), and ensure it meets pharmacopoeia or internal control standards. |
| Content Determination (Main Component) | High-Performance Liquid Chromatography (HPLC) | Use a C18 chromatographic column, with a mobile phase of methanol-water or acetonitrile-phosphate buffer solution, detected by UV detector (UV 254 nm or 280 nm), and quantified by external standard method, ensuring the main component content ≥98.0%. |
| Impurity Profile Analysis | High-Performance Liquid Chromatography (HPLC) | Use gradient elution to detect process impurities (such as unreacted raw materials, dechlorination by-products, oxidation products, etc.), set impurity limits (e.g., single impurity ≤0.1%, total impurities ≤0.5%). |
| Chlorine Content | Combustion Ion Chromatography (CIC) or Oxygen Bomb Combustion + Ion Chromatography | The sample is combusted in an oxygen bomb and absorbed into alkaline solution, converted into chloride ions, then determined by ion chromatography. Compare with theoretical chlorine content (theoretical value approximately 27.5%) to confirm structural integrity. |
| Moisture Content | Karl Fischer Titration Method | Quantitatively react water with iodine-sulfur dioxide-pyridine-methanol system, determine trace moisture in the sample, control moisture ≤0.5% to avoid hydrolysis or storage instability. |
| Solvent Residues | Gas Chromatography (GC) | Use headspace injection or direct injection, with DB-624 or HP-INNOWAX column, detect residual solvents (such as methanol, ethanol, ethyl acetate, DMF), conforming to ICH Q3C limits. |
| Melting Point | Capillary Melting Point Apparatus | Precisely measure the melting point range of the sample, compare with standard or literature values (approximately 135–140°C), used for preliminary identification and purity assessment. |
| UV-Vis Absorption Spectra | UV-Vis Spectrophotometry | Dissolve the sample in methanol or ethanol, measure absorption spectra in the wavelength range of 200–400 nm, characteristic absorption peaks (e.g., λmax ≈ 285 nm) are used for qualitative confirmation. |
| Heavy Metal Residues | Atomic Absorption Spectroscopy (AAS) or ICP-MS | After wet digestion, determine the content of heavy metals such as lead, cadmium, mercury, and arsenic, conforming to pharmacopoeia limits (e.g., Pb ≤5 ppm). |
| Residual Chloride Ions | Silver Nitrate Titration or Ion Chromatography | Dissolve the sample, acidify with nitric acid, and titrate with silver nitrate or detect chloride ions by ion chromatography, controlling no excess inorganic chloride residues. |
| Polymorphic Analysis (Optional) | X-ray Powder Diffraction (XRPD) | Used to confirm the presence of polymorphs, ensuring consistent physical properties between batches, suitable for quality control of high-purity active pharmaceutical ingredients. |
